LoC Firing: Soldier Killed In Rajouri, Injured Poonch Woman Succumbs

Jammu, July 10: An army soldier was killed in mortar firing from across the Line of Control (LoC) in Nowshera sector of Rajouri district, officials said on Friday.
A police officer said that army intimated that the soldier, Havildar Sambur Gurung of 33 Rashtriya Rifles (58 Gorkha Rifles) was only duty when he suffered multiple injuries in cease fire violation by Pakistan at 0045 hours on July 9.
“The Pakistan fired two rounds of 60/82MM Mortar which landed near the bunker in which Gurang was present. The splinters entered through loop hole as a result of which he sustained multiple injuries on his face, arms and left leg,” the official said, adding, “he was shifted to medical facility but he succumbed to the injuries.” The soldier was a resident of Manbu area of district Gorkha, Nepal.
Meanwhile, a sexagenarian woman who was injured in an alleged firing and shelling by Pakistan along the Line of Control in Poonch district on July 8 last succumbed to the injuries.
Officials said that woman, Hakam Bi (60) Wife Of Mohammad Sahrif of Lanjoite, succumbed to the wounds at GMC Jammu where she was admitted for specialized treatment.
With her death, two women have died in the incident which took place on July 8. Earlier a woman identified as Rashim Bi (65) wife of Mohammad Azam of Sagra, at present Lanjoite Balakote, was killed.
